Focusing on ac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T), this professional guide by Robyn Walser delves into the intricacies of ACT as a process-based approach. It highlights the six core components of psychological flexibility and emphasizes the importance of both intrapersonal and interpersonal processes. Through engaging clinical scenarios and supervision dialogues, clinicians are equipped to deepen their understanding and enhance their therapeutic relationships. The book offers practical tips and strategies to foster a flexible, grounded, and client-centered practice.
